# Soft-delete housekeeping for the Ferngate orders table.
# If you're on call and the purge job is backing up, this is
# your file. Rows flagged deleted_at stick around for the
# grace window, then the sweeper nukes them in batches —
# go too big and you'll lock the table, too small and the
# backlog grows. Current tuning constants follow.

limits module of kagug-tahop:
RATE_LIMITS = {
    "holath": 1,
    "druael": 10,
}

Subject: Marketing Budget Reduction — Q3

Team,

Effective immediately, the marketing budget for the Pellworth launch is reduced by 18%. Paid campaigns in the Ostbridge region are paused; the Lanterna trade event remains funded. Department heads should submit revised spend plans by Friday. Vendor commitments already signed will be honored. The rationale is summarized in the note below.

board note of tagug-hahag: Praionax Logistics is in early talks to buy Julaxek Group for about $36.3 million. The Julmir launch date is March 1, and nothing goes to the press before then.

Visitors to the Marwick hardware lab must be pre-registered by their host and accompanied at all times. Reception should issue a blue lanyard, confirm the host is present before releasing the visitor, and log the departure time on exit. Cameras and recording devices are not permitted inside. To release the inner lab door for an escorted visitor, enter the code below.

turnstile pass: bdg-WFOTQ-91006

**Ticket: Drift in Stockmend reconciliation job**

Welcome aboard. The nightly inventory reconciliation job at Gravelport has drifted: prod runs a hand-patched batch size and a disabled checksum step that the repo never recorded. Result: counts disagree with the warehouse ledger roughly weekly. Your task is to restore parity — redeploy from the pipeline, then confirm the checksum step re-enables. The intended configuration for the job is the following.

service settings:
[sorys]
port = 8000
team = eliius
host = sorys.novacstack.example
region = south-3
access_code = ac_f66665
timeout_ms = 250